Output e4bca5da65f50f7e6fc6eca3ef921136c6204499f0dabb3e2fd48540e62372b9:1

value
999683
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f99c21eb8782d9b48aca6c62679c2c84d2852043 OP_EQUAL
address
3QSqDavxR3BBFe9wBYGRWYqrVoStP3tWCW
transaction
e4bca5da65f50f7e6fc6eca3ef921136c6204499f0dabb3e2fd48540e62372b9
confirmations
358442
spent
true